2 wounded in late-night shooting in Hill District

A man and a woman are hospitalized following a shooting in Pittsburgh’s Hill District Tuesday night.

City police responded to reports of shots fired in the area of Centre Avenue and Morgan Street in Terrace Village around 10 p.m.

Officers found a man with a gunshot wound to the neck and a woman who was shot in the knee. They were taken to the hospital in stable condition.

Advertisement

Witnesses told police that several people were gathered in a courtyard area in the rear of a building when one or more individuals opened fire. The shooters fled on foot, and police believe they may have gotten into a white vehicle, according to investigators.

The investigation continues.
